Output ef8d49503628cab6f3d5039aea5e9181374174da593fb2c151c2c61a4c11d849:4

value
22304837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c43a3455d4301c528159ca441272e60a13f067e OP_EQUAL
address
35j4gYEvaBwaTNnFJDZfNcAS6urBNcBvBq
transaction
ef8d49503628cab6f3d5039aea5e9181374174da593fb2c151c2c61a4c11d849
spent
true